14791da177e4SLinus Torvaldsconfig PAGE_SIZE_4KB
14801da177e4SLinus Torvalds	bool "4kB"
14811da177e4SLinus Torvalds	help
14821da177e4SLinus Torvalds	 This option select the standard 4kB Linux page size.  On some
14831da177e4SLinus Torvalds	 R3000-family processors this is the only available page size.  Using
14841da177e4SLinus Torvalds	 4kB page size will minimize memory consumption and is therefore
14851da177e4SLinus Torvalds	 recommended for low memory systems.
14861da177e4SLinus Torvalds
14871da177e4SLinus Torvaldsconfig PAGE_SIZE_8KB
14881da177e4SLinus Torvalds	bool "8kB"
14891da177e4SLinus Torvalds	depends on EXPERIMENTAL && CPU_R8000
14901da177e4SLinus Torvalds	help
14911da177e4SLinus Torvalds	  Using 8kB page size will result in higher performance kernel at
14921da177e4SLinus Torvalds	  the price of higher memory consumption.  This option is available
14931da177e4SLinus Torvalds	  only on the R8000 processor.  Not that at the time of this writing
14941da177e4SLinus Torvalds	  this option is still high experimental; there are also issues with
14951da177e4SLinus Torvalds	  compatibility of user applications.
14961da177e4SLinus Torvalds
14971da177e4SLinus Torvaldsconfig PAGE_SIZE_16KB
14981da177e4SLinus Torvalds	bool "16kB"
1499714bfad6SRalf Baechle	depends on !CPU_R3000 && !CPU_TX39XX
15001da177e4SLinus Torvalds	help
15011da177e4SLinus Torvalds	  Using 16kB page size will result in higher performance kernel at
15021da177e4SLinus Torvalds	  the price of higher memory consumption.  This option is available on
1503714bfad6SRalf Baechle	  all non-R3000 family processors.  Note that you will need a suitable
1504714bfad6SRalf Baechle	  Linux distribution to support this.
15051da177e4SLinus Torvalds
15061da177e4SLinus Torvaldsconfig PAGE_SIZE_64KB
15071da177e4SLinus Torvalds	bool "64kB"
15081da177e4SLinus Torvalds	depends on EXPERIMENTAL && !CPU_R3000 && !CPU_TX39XX
15091da177e4SLinus Torvalds	help
15101da177e4SLinus Torvalds	  Using 64kB page size will result in higher performance kernel at
15111da177e4SLinus Torvalds	  the price of higher memory consumption.  This option is available on
15121da177e4SLinus Torvalds	  all non-R3000 family processor.  Not that at the time of this
1513714bfad6SRalf Baechle	  writing this option is still high experimental.

1610ac8be955SRalf Baechleconfig MIPS_MT_SMTC_INSTANT_REPLAY
1611ac8be955SRalf Baechle	bool "Low-latency Dispatch of Deferred SMTC IPIs"
1612ac8be955SRalf Baechle	depends on MIPS_MT_SMTC
1613ac8be955SRalf Baechle	default y
1614ac8be955SRalf Baechle	help
1615ac8be955SRalf Baechle	  SMTC pseudo-interrupts between TCs are deferred and queued
1616ac8be955SRalf Baechle	  if the target TC is interrupt-inhibited (IXMT). In the first
1617ac8be955SRalf Baechle	  SMTC prototypes, these queued IPIs were serviced on return
1618ac8be955SRalf Baechle	  to user mode, or on entry into the kernel idle loop. The
1619ac8be955SRalf Baechle	  INSTANT_REPLAY option dispatches them as part of local_irq_restore()
1620ac8be955SRalf Baechle	  processing, which adds runtime overhead (hence the option to turn
1621ac8be955SRalf Baechle	  it off), but ensures that IPIs are handled promptly even under
1622ac8be955SRalf Baechle	  heavy I/O interrupt load.

1724797798c1SRalf Baechle#
17251da177e4SLinus Torvalds# - Highmem only makes sense for the 32-bit kernel.
17261da177e4SLinus Torvalds# - The current highmem code will only work properly on physically indexed
17271da177e4SLinus Torvalds#   caches such as R3000, SB1, R7000 or those that look like they're virtually
17281da177e4SLinus Torvalds#   indexed such as R4000/R4400 SC and MC versions or R10000.  So for the
17291da177e4SLinus Torvalds#   moment we protect the user and offer the highmem option only on machines
17301da177e4SLinus Torvalds#   where it's known to be safe.  This will not offer highmem on a few systems
17311da177e4SLinus Torvalds#   such as MIPS32 and MIPS64 CPUs which may have virtual and physically
17321da177e4SLinus Torvalds#   indexed CPUs but we're playing safe.
1733797798c1SRalf Baechle# - We use SYS_SUPPORTS_HIGHMEM to offer highmem only for systems where we
1734797798c1SRalf Baechle#   know they might have memory configurations that could make use of highmem
1735797798c1SRalf Baechle#   support.
17361da177e4SLinus Torvalds#
17371da177e4SLinus Torvaldsconfig HIGHMEM
17381da177e4SLinus Torvalds	bool "High Memory Support"
1739797798c1SRalf Baechle	depends on 32BIT && CPU_SUPPORTS_HIGHMEM && SYS_SUPPORTS_HIGHMEM

19231da177e4SLinus Torvaldsconfig MIPS_INSANE_LARGE
19241da177e4SLinus Torvalds	bool "Support for large 64-bit configurations"
1925875d43e7SRalf Baechle	depends on CPU_R10000 && 64BIT
19261da177e4SLinus Torvalds	help
19271da177e4SLinus Torvalds	  MIPS R10000 does support a 44 bit / 16TB address space as opposed to
19281da177e4SLinus Torvalds	  previous 64-bit processors which only supported 40 bit / 1TB. If you
19291da177e4SLinus Torvalds	  need processes of more than 1TB virtual address space, say Y here.
19301da177e4SLinus Torvalds	  This will result in additional memory usage, so it is not
19311da177e4SLinus Torvalds	  recommended for normal users.

1933ea6e942bSAtsushi Nemotoconfig KEXEC
1934ea6e942bSAtsushi Nemoto	bool "Kexec system call (EXPERIMENTAL)"
1935ea6e942bSAtsushi Nemoto	depends on EXPERIMENTAL
1936ea6e942bSAtsushi Nemoto	help
1937ea6e942bSAtsushi Nemoto	  kexec is a system call that implements the ability to shutdown your
1938ea6e942bSAtsushi Nemoto	  current kernel, and to start another kernel.  It is like a reboot
1939ea6e942bSAtsushi Nemoto	  but it is indepedent of the system firmware.   And like a reboot
1940ea6e942bSAtsushi Nemoto	  you can start any kernel with it, not just Linux.
1941ea6e942bSAtsushi Nemoto
1942ea6e942bSAtsushi Nemoto	  The name comes from the similiarity to the exec system call.
1943ea6e942bSAtsushi Nemoto
1944ea6e942bSAtsushi Nemoto	  It is an ongoing process to be certain the hardware in a machine
1945ea6e942bSAtsushi Nemoto	  is properly shutdown, so do not be surprised if this code does not
1946ea6e942bSAtsushi Nemoto	  initially work for you.  It may help to enable device hotplugging
1947ea6e942bSAtsushi Nemoto	  support.  As of this writing the exact hardware interface is
1948ea6e942bSAtsushi Nemoto	  strongly in flux, so no good recommendation can be made.
1949ea6e942bSAtsushi Nemoto
1950ea6e942bSAtsushi Nemotoconfig SECCOMP
1951ea6e942bSAtsushi Nemoto	bool "Enable seccomp to safely compute untrusted bytecode"
1952ea6e942bSAtsushi Nemoto	depends on PROC_FS && BROKEN
1953ea6e942bSAtsushi Nemoto	default y
1954ea6e942bSAtsushi Nemoto	help
1955ea6e942bSAtsushi Nemoto	  This kernel feature is useful for number crunching applications
1956ea6e942bSAtsushi Nemoto	  that may need to compute untrusted bytecode during their
1957ea6e942bSAtsushi Nemoto	  execution. By using pipes or other transports made available to
1958ea6e942bSAtsushi Nemoto	  the process as file descriptors supporting the read/write
1959ea6e942bSAtsushi Nemoto	  syscalls, it's possible to isolate those applications in
1960ea6e942bSAtsushi Nemoto	  their own address space using seccomp. Once seccomp is
1961ea6e942bSAtsushi Nemoto	  enabled via /proc/<pid>/seccomp, it cannot be disabled
1962ea6e942bSAtsushi Nemoto	  and the task is only allowed to execute a few safe syscalls
1963ea6e942bSAtsushi Nemoto	  defined by each seccomp mode.
1964ea6e942bSAtsushi Nemoto
1965ea6e942bSAtsushi Nemoto	  If unsure, say Y. Only embedded should say N here.

20181da177e4SLinus Torvaldsconfig EISA
20191da177e4SLinus Torvalds	bool "EISA support"
20205e83d430SRalf Baechle	depends on HW_HAS_EISA
20211da177e4SLinus Torvalds	select ISA
2022aa414dffSRalf Baechle	select GENERIC_ISA_DMA
20231da177e4SLinus Torvalds	---help---
20241da177e4SLinus Torvalds	  The Extended Industry Standard Architecture (EISA) bus was
20251da177e4SLinus Torvalds	  developed as an open alternative to the IBM MicroChannel bus.
20261da177e4SLinus Torvalds
20271da177e4SLinus Torvalds	  The EISA bus provided some of the features of the IBM MicroChannel
20281da177e4SLinus Torvalds	  bus while maintaining backward compatibility with cards made for
20291da177e4SLinus Torvalds	  the older ISA bus.  The EISA bus saw limited use between 1988 and
20301da177e4SLinus Torvalds	  1995 when it was made obsolete by the PCI bus.
20311da177e4SLinus Torvalds
20321da177e4SLinus Torvalds	  Say Y here if you are building a kernel for an EISA-based machine.
20331da177e4SLinus Torvalds
20341da177e4SLinus Torvalds	  Otherwise, say N.

20711da177e4SLinus Torvaldsconfig BUILD_ELF64
20721da177e4SLinus Torvalds	bool "Use 64-bit ELF format for building"
2073875d43e7SRalf Baechle	depends on 64BIT
20741da177e4SLinus Torvalds	help
20751da177e4SLinus Torvalds	  A 64-bit kernel is usually built using the 64-bit ELF binary object
20761da177e4SLinus Torvalds	  format as it's one that allows arbitrary 64-bit constructs.  For
20771da177e4SLinus Torvalds	  kernels that are loaded within the KSEG compatibility segments the
20781da177e4SLinus Torvalds	  32-bit ELF format can optionally be used resulting in a somewhat
20791da177e4SLinus Torvalds	  smaller binary, but this option is not explicitly supported by the
20801da177e4SLinus Torvalds	  toolchain and since binutils 2.14 it does not even work at all.
20811da177e4SLinus Torvalds
20821da177e4SLinus Torvalds	  Say Y to use the 64-bit format or N to use the 32-bit one.
20831da177e4SLinus Torvalds
20841da177e4SLinus Torvalds	  If unsure say Y.
